Change of Address After Submission of British Naturalisation Application

Post by aa2016 » Sun Jun 21, 2026 12:17 pm

I am planning to submit my British naturalisation application next week. However, I expect to move to a new house in approximately two months.

Could you please advise whether changing my address after submitting the application would have any impact on the processing of my citizenship application?

If I move while the application is still being considered, do I need to inform the Home Office/UKVI of my new address? If so, what is the correct process and are there any other actions should I take to ensure my application is not affected?

Will any letters regarding my ceremony or other important matters be sent to my old address after I move to my new address?

Re: Change of Address After Submission of British Naturalisation Application

Post by alterhase58 » Sun Jun 21, 2026 3:31 pm

aa2016 wrote:
Sun Jun 21, 2026 12:17 pm
I am planning to submit my British naturalisation application next week. However, I expect to move to a new house in approximately two months.

Could you please advise whether changing my address after submitting the application would have any impact on the processing of my citizenship application?
No impact - except if you move into a different council area you will not automatically be moved to the new council for the ceremony. You can still attend your old council's ceremony.
If I move while the application is still being considered, do I need to inform the Home Office/UKVI of my new address? If so, what is the correct process and are there any other actions should I take to ensure my application is not affected?
Note until you are actually British you are still under immigration - certainly eVisa requires address change notifications.There's a UKVI website where you can change address, here > https://www.update-my-details.homeoffic ... k/overview.
Will any letters regarding my ceremony or other important matters be sent to my old address after I move to my new address?
All communications go via email.
